Re: page-break-before attribute status

Posted by Mike Crowe <cr...@psilongbeach.com>.
I have been considering the approach to handling shorthand properties.   As I understand
shorthand properties, they only have to be implemented when the parser has a implementation
status of  "complete" (not implemented for "basic" or "extended", see Conformance ).

Is it possible to implement shorthand properties by doing an XST transformation?
i.e. FO-complete -> XSL -> FO-basic?

Re: page-break-before attribute status

Posted by Fotis Jannidis <fo...@lrz.uni-muenchen.de>.
> As I can tell from the latest cvs STATUS that page-break-before and
> page-break-after properties are not yet implemented.  Is there anyone working
> on these items?  If no, I'll give an attempt at implementing this feature.
> Any specific ideas on implementation?

If I understand these properties correctly, they are just shorthands for a combination of 
break-after/before and keep-with-next/previous. All are implemented, but the latter is 
broken, so fixing this would be the first and main step. Having keep-with-next/previous 
working would be quite nice.
